Charted: Global EV Adoption (2019 vs. 2025)

24 Aug 2025 | Synopsis

Global sales of electrified vehicles (EVs) soared from just 9% of the market in 2019 to 43% in the first quarter of 2025. This dramatic increase is largely propelled by China, which accounts for 57% of global battery-electric vehicle registrations. Consequently, the market share of traditional combustion engine vehicles has fallen from 91.2% to 56.7% in the same period, highlighting a rapid shift in consumer preference toward electric and hybrid options.

Electric Vehicle Taxes by State, 2025

24 Aug 2025 | Synopsis

As EV adoption grows, states face declining gas tax revenue and are responding with varied policies. Forty states now impose higher annual registration fees on EVs - ranging from $50 to $260 - to offset lost fuel taxes. Seventeen states offer purchase incentives, while some also tax EV charging. A few states have launched per-mile VMT programs to better link road use to funding. The landscape reflects tension between promoting EVs and maintaining infrastructure budgets

How to Use Your EV as a Home Backup Power Source

23 Aug 2025 | Synopsis

EVs can serve as emergency power sources during outages. While the 12V auxiliary battery offers limited backup for small devices, bidirectional EVs (like the F-150 Lightning or Kia EV9) can power homes for hours or days. Non-bidirectional models require complex retrofits. Home batteries remain the most reliable option. Choosing the right setup depends on your energy needs and vehicle capabilities.

China EV Crossroads: Investor Optimism vs. Industry Fragility

23 Aug 2025 | Synopsis

Chinese EV makers like Nio and XPeng face a paradox. Stocks are rising as investors bet on innovation, yet fundamentals look fragile. Reports show unsold inventory piling up, delayed supplier payments exceeding 200 days, and dependence on subsidies and debt. Optimism reflects faith in long-term growth, but sustainability hinges on converting production into real demand.

We Could Get Most Metals For Clean Energy Without Opening New Mines

21 Aug 2025 | Synopsis

Recycling existing materials - such as mine waste, used electronics, and batteries - can supply most of the metals needed for clean-energy technologies, potentially avoiding new mining operations and reducing environmental and social impacts. Leveraging innovations in circular economy strategies and policy shifts toward reuse offers a sustainable alternative to traditional mining.

Africa: The Green Transition's Surprising New Home

21 Aug 2025 | Synopsis

Africa emerges as unexpected renewable energy leader, "leapfrogging" fossil fuels with 60% of world's best solar resources. Kenya targets 100% renewables by 2030, Ethiopia builds largest hydro project. Chinese clean tech exports up 153%. By 2030, renewables will account for 80%+ of new capacity. Economic necessity drives energy independence through domestic clean sources.

Cybertruck Insurance Dilemma: Tesla's Challenge Ahead

21 Aug 2025 | Synopsis

Tesla's Cybertruck faces an insurance crisis as major providers like GEICO and Hanover rescind coverage due to high repair costs, limited production data, and underwriting challenges. Owners report cancellations and steep premiums, while Tesla's own insurance offers partial relief in select states. The issue threatens future sales and highlights the gap between bold design and real-world support, leaving buyers uncertain and Tesla under pressure to respond.

The Lithium Wars: EnergyX, Tesla, and the Race to Reinvent Battery Supply

20 Aug 2025 | Synopsis

EnergyX and Tesla are racing to reshape lithium supply chains. Energyx's modular LiTAS™'s system extracts lithium from brine with high efficiency, while Tesla builds a $1B acid-free refinery in Texas. Smackover, AR is EnergyX's likely launch site, offering infrastructure and proximity to EV markets. Meanwhile, sodium-ion batteries emerge as a low-cost alternative, potentially disrupting lithium demand but not replacing it. The future of batteries is diversified, fast, and fiercely competitive.

China's 600 Wh/kg Lithium-Metal Battery Breakthrough: Hype or Real Progress?

19 Aug 2025 | Synopsis

Chinese researchers report lithium-metal pouch cells reaching 600 Wh/kg - nearly double today's EV batteries. Published in Nature, the work uses a novel electrolyte and shows promising density but only ~100 cycles, far short of EV needs. Scaling, safety, and cost remain unproven. While credible science, it's early-stage. Current leaders like CATL, BYD, Amprius, and SES offer lower but durable densities; no one is yet close to 600 Wh/kg for real EVs.

2026 Nissan LEAF: Performance Meets Value in America's Most Affordable EV

19 Aug 2025 | Synopsis

2026 Nissan LEAF redesign: 303-mile range, Tesla Supercharger access, starts $29,990 - America's cheapest new EV. 75kWh battery, 35-min fast charging, crossover styling vs old hatch. SV+ trim $34,230, undercuts 2025 by $1,960 despite more features. Available fall 2025. Targets affordable EV market vs premium competitors. Google built-in, panoramic roof, flush door handles. Could revive pioneering nameplate.
